One Mistake Tourists Make When Visiting Daman

One Mistake Tourists Make When Visiting Daman

Most people visiting Daman make one simple mistake—and it often decides whether they enjoy the trip or return disappointed.

❌ The Mistake: Treating Daman Like Goa

Many tourists arrive in Daman expecting:

  • Goa-like nightlife
  • Beach parties and clubs
  • Late-night entertainment
  • Busy shacks and crowds

And that’s where things go wrong.


Why This Ruins the Trip

Daman is not a party destination.

  • Beaches are calm, not loud
  • Nights are quiet, not happening
  • Restaurants close early
  • There are very few clubs

When people expect Goa-style energy, they feel bored.
But when they understand what Daman actually offers, they enjoy it a lot more.


What Daman Is Actually Perfect For

Daman shines when you treat it as:

  • A peaceful weekend getaway from Mumbai
  • A budget-friendly family trip
  • A slow travel destination
  • A place to relax, not rush

If your goal is:

  • Quiet beaches
  • Long walks
  • Cheap food & alcohol
  • Minimal crowds

👉 Daman is a great choice


How to Visit Daman the Right Way

✅ Plan for Relaxation

Don’t overpack your itinerary. Daman is about slowing down.

✅ Choose the Right Area

  • Devka Beach → closer to town & restaurants
  • Jampore Beach → quieter, cleaner, more peaceful

✅ Go for Short Trips

Daman works best for:

  • 2 days / 1 night
  • 3 days max

Anything longer may feel repetitive.

Lets Summary:

Most tourists visiting Daman make the mistake of expecting it to be like Goa. Daman is a calm, budget-friendly destination with quiet beaches and limited nightlife, best suited for short, relaxing trips with family or couples. Visitors who plan for peace rather than parties enjoy Daman far more, while those seeking nightlife are better off choosing Goa.
